To ye Right Honble Allexander Spottswood, her Majestys' Leftenant Governour of ye sd Collony, and ye Rest of ye most Honble Councill of State—
The humble pe'tion of ye pore distressed inhabitants of Nuse River in ∗ ∗ ∗ ∗ ∗ County in North Carolina most humbly sheweth yr Excellency—
That wharas there hath by ye permition of Allmighty God for our sins and Disobedance: bin a most horred Masecre Committed by ye tuskarora Indans upon her Majestys' pore Subjects in ye sd: province of North Carrolina, and we her Majestys' pore Subjects who by gods' providence have survived, are in Continuall Dread and Do suffer Dayley Destruction in our stocks and horses and fencing being burn'd—which if not speedally prevented, wee must all Likewise Perrish with our brethern, for we have not forse, nor Indeed any speedy care taken to prevent it in our Country—But for as much as we are her Majesty's subjects, and Ready at all times to be observant to her Majestys' Royal Commands: We do therefore with one voyse, knoweing yor Excelancys' Care and paternal Tenderness towards all her Majestys' Subjects, most Humbley
beseech and Implore yor Honr as you tender the wellfare of her Majestys' pore Subjects, forthwith to send to our Releafe sum Considerable forse of men, armes and ammunition to Detect ye Barbarous Insolvency of those Rebelous Rogues, and as for provision, we ar Ready to ye uttermost of our abilety to assist ye armey If yr Excellency pleases to send them—which wee shall Dayley pray for: So hoping yr Excellency will take into yr sage Consideration our Destressed Condition, we yr pore petioners as in Deutey bound shall Ever Pray—
